From mboxrd@z Thu Jan 1 00:00:00 1970 From: Sebastian Hesselbarth Subject: [PATCH RESEND 01/12] mmc: sdhci-pxav2: Drop unused struct sdhci_pxa Date: Tue, 21 Oct 2014 11:22:33 +0200 Message-ID: <1413883364-681-2-git-send-email-sebastian.hesselbarth@gmail.com> References: <1413883364-681-1-git-send-email-sebastian.hesselbarth@gmail.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<1413883364-681-1-git-send-email-sebastian.hesselbarth@gmail.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=m.gmane.org@lists.infradead.org To: Sebastian Hesselbarth Cc: devicetree@vger.kernel.org, Ulf Hansson , =?UTF-8?q?Antoine=20T=C3=A9nart?= , linux-mmc@vger.kernel.org, Chris Ball , lin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org List-Id: devicetree@vger.kernel.org c3RydWN0IHNkaGNpX3B4YSBpcyBwcml2YXRlIGRhdGEgb2YgUFhBIFNESENJIGRyaXZlciwgYnV0 IG5vdCB1c2VkIGluCnNkaGNpLXB4YXYyIGF0IGFsbC4gRHJvcCB1bnVzZWQgcmVmZXJlbmNlcyB0 byBzdHJ1Y3Qgc2RoY2lfcHhhLgoKU2lnbmVkLW9mZi1ieTogU2ViYXN0aWFuIEhlc3NlbGJhcnRo IDxzZWJhc3RpYW4uaGVzc2VsYmFydGhAZ21haWwuY29tPgotLS0KQ2M6IENocmlzIEJhbGwgPGNo cmlzQHByaW50Zi5uZXQ+CkNjOiBVbGYgSGFuc3NvbiA8dWxmLmhhbnNzb25AbGluYXJvLm9yZz4K Q2M6ICJBbnRvaW5lIFTDqW5hcnQiIDxhbnRvaW5lLnRlbmFydEBmcmVlLWVsZWN0cm9ucy5jb20+ CkNjOiBsaW51eC1tbWNAdmdlci5rZXJuZWwub3JnCkNjOiBkZXZpY2V0cmVlQHZnZXIua2VybmVs Lm9yZwpDYzogbGludXgtYXJtLWtlcm5lbEBsaXN0cy5pbmZyYWRlYWQub3JnCkNjOiBsaW51eC1r ZXJuZWxAdmdlci5rZXJuZWwub3JnCi0tLQogZHJpdmVycy9tbWMvaG9zdC9zZGhjaS1weGF2Mi5j IHwgMTUgKysrLS0tLS0tLS0tLS0tCiAxIGZpbGUgY2hhbmdlZCwgMyBpbnNlcnRpb25zKCspLCAx MiBkZWxldGlvbnMoLSkKCmRpZmYgLS1naXQgYS9kcml2ZXJzL21tYy9ob3N0L3NkaGNpLXB4YXYy LmMgYi9kcml2ZXJzL21tYy9ob3N0L3NkaGNpLXB4YXYyLmMKaW5kZXggYjRjMjNlOTgzYmFmLi5m OTgwMDhiNWVhNzcgMTAwNjQ0Ci0tLSBhL2RyaXZlcnMvbW1jL2hvc3Qvc2RoY2ktcHhhdjIuYwor KysgYi9kcml2ZXJzL21tYy9ob3N0L3NkaGNpLXB4YXYyLmMKQEAgLTE2NywyMyArMTY3LDE3IEBA IHN0YXRpYyBpbnQgc2RoY2lfcHhhdjJfcHJvYmUoc3RydWN0IHBsYXRmb3JtX2RldmljZSAqcGRl dikKIAlzdHJ1Y3Qgc2RoY2lfcHhhX3BsYXRkYXRhICpwZGF0YSA9IHBkZXYtPmRldi5wbGF0Zm9y bV9kYXRhOwogCXN0cnVjdCBkZXZpY2UgKmRldiA9ICZwZGV2LT5kZXY7CiAJc3RydWN0IHNkaGNp X2hvc3QgKmhvc3QgPSBOVUxMOwotCXN0cnVjdCBzZGhjaV9weGEgKnB4YSA9IE5VTEw7CiAJY29u c3Qgc3RydWN0IG9mX2RldmljZV9pZCAqbWF0Y2g7CiAKIAlpbnQgcmV0OwogCXN0cnVjdCBjbGsg KmNsazsKIAotCXB4YSA9IGt6YWxsb2Moc2l6ZW9mKHN0cnVjdCBzZGhjaV9weGEpLCBHRlBfS0VS TkVMKTsKLQlpZiAoIXB4YSkKLQkJcmV0dXJuIC1FTk9NRU07Ci0KIAlob3N0ID0gc2RoY2lfcGx0 Zm1faW5pdChwZGV2LCBOVUxMLCAwKTsKLQlpZiAoSVNfRVJSKGhvc3QpKSB7Ci0JCWtmcmVlKHB4 YSk7CisJaWYgKElTX0VSUihob3N0KSkKIAkJcmV0dXJuIFBUUl9FUlIoaG9zdCk7Ci0JfQorCiAJ cGx0Zm1faG9zdCA9IHNkaGNpX3ByaXYoaG9zdCk7Ci0JcGx0Zm1faG9zdC0+cHJpdiA9IHB4YTsK KwlwbHRmbV9ob3N0LT5wcml2ID0gTlVMTDsKIAogCWNsayA9IGNsa19nZXQoZGV2LCAiUFhBLVNE SENMSyIpOwogCWlmIChJU19FUlIoY2xrKSkgewpAQCAtMjM4LDcgKzIzMiw2IEBAIGVycl9hZGRf aG9zdDoKIAljbGtfcHV0KGNsayk7CiBlcnJfY2xrX2dldDoKIAlzZGhjaV9wbHRmbV9mcmVlKHBk ZXYpOwotCWtmcmVlKHB4YSk7CiAJcmV0dXJuIHJldDsKIH0KIApAQCAtMjQ2LDE0ICsyMzksMTIg QEAgc3RhdGljIGludCBzZGhjaV9weGF2Ml9yZW1vdmUoc3RydWN0IHBsYXRmb3JtX2RldmljZSAq cGRldikKIHsKIAlzdHJ1Y3Qgc2RoY2lfaG9zdCAqaG9zdCA9IHBsYXRmb3JtX2dldF9kcnZkYXRh KHBkZXYpOwogCXN0cnVjdCBzZGhjaV9wbHRmbV9ob3N0ICpwbHRmbV9ob3N0ID0gc2RoY2lfcHJp dihob3N0KTsKLQlzdHJ1Y3Qgc2RoY2lfcHhhICpweGEgPSBwbHRmbV9ob3N0LT5wcml2OwogCiAJ c2RoY2lfcmVtb3ZlX2hvc3QoaG9zdCwgMSk7CiAKIAljbGtfZGlzYWJsZV91bnByZXBhcmUocGx0 Zm1faG9zdC0+Y2xrKTsKIAljbGtfcHV0KHBsdGZtX2hvc3QtPmNsayk7CiAJc2RoY2lfcGx0Zm1f ZnJlZShwZGV2KTsKLQlrZnJlZShweGEpOwogCiAJcmV0dXJuIDA7CiB9Ci0tIAoyLjEuMQoKCl9f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mxpbnV4LWFybS1r ZXJuZWwgbWFpbGluZyBsaXN0CmxpbnV4LWFybS1rZXJuZWxAbGlzdHMuaW5mcmFkZWFkLm9yZwpo dHRwOi8vbGlzdHMuaW5mcmFkZWFkL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2xpbnV4LWFybS1rZXJu ZWwK